CVE-2008-2769
UnknownEPSS 1.48%
Last modified
CVE-2008-2769 is a vulnerability of currently unknown severity. PHP remote file inclusion vulnerability in authentication/smf/smf.functions.php in Simple Machines phpRaider 1.0.6 and 1.0.7 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code via a URL in the pConfig_auth[smf_path] parameter.. EPSS estimates a 1.48%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
